| Buffalo Grove to Hutchinson (Minnesota) | 372.06 mi (598.78 km) |
| Buffalo Grove to Hutto (Texas) | 962.81 mi (1,549.49 km) |
| Buffalo Grove to Hyattsville (Maryland) | 618.16 mi (994.84 km) |
| Buffalo Grove to Hybla Valley (Virginia) | 618.23 mi (994.95 km) |
| Buffalo Grove to Idaho Falls (Idaho) | 1,219.08 mi (1,961.92 km) |
| Buffalo Grove to Idylwood (Virginia) | 608.02 mi (978.52 km) |
| Buffalo Grove to Ilchester (Maryland) | 620.20 mi (998.11 km) |
| Buffalo Grove to Immokalee (Florida) | 1,148.95 mi (1,849.06 km) |
| Buffalo Grove to Imperial (California) | 1,635.60 mi (2,632.24 km) |
| Buffalo Grove to Imperial Beach (California) | 1,722.19 mi (2,771.60 km) |
| Buffalo Grove to Independence (Kentucky) | 285.38 mi (459.28 km) |
| Buffalo Grove to Independence (Missouri) | 396.73 mi (638.48 km) |
| Buffalo Grove to Indian Trail (North Carolina) | 629.14 mi (1,012.51 km) |
| Buffalo Grove to Indiana (Pennsylvania) | 468.53 mi (754.03 km) |
| Buffalo Grove to Indianapolis (Indiana) | 190.38 mi (306.39 km) |